Citroën PureTech 1.2L turbo petrol engine wins category

During the 18th International Engine of the Year Awards journalists awarded the prize of ‘2017 International Engine of the Year’ to the Citroën PureTech 1.2L 3-cylinder turbo petrol engine in the 1L to 1.4L category.


Recognised for its all-round driving performance, even at the lowest rpm, the PureTech 1.2L 3-cylinder turbo continues to evolve and will benefit from significant improvements before the end of 2017, with enhancements in efficiency, performance and fuel consumption - up to 4%).

Commenting on the award, Louise Murphy, Marketing Director, Citroën & DS Ireland said: "We are delighted our PureTech petrol engines have again
been recognised, which confirms the incredible performance and quality of our engines. With petrol regaining its significance and popularity in the
Irish market, the announcement of this award will give customers confidence in the quality of engines available as demand continues to rise.”
